Section 1 - Registrant's Business and Operations

Item 1.01 Entry into a Material Definitive Agreement.

On February 27, 2006, TrackPower executed a $1,516,616 note bearing 12% interest
per annum due and payable to Southern Tier Acquisitions II, LLC ("Southern
Tier") on May 29, 2006 in order to meet its obligations for capital
contributions to American Racing and Entertainment, LLC ("American Racing"). The
note is secured by an assignment of 23% of TrackPower's membership interest in
American Racing to Southern Tier.

On March 1, 2006, Oneida Entertainment, LLC ("Oneida") completed a $5 million
equity investment in American Racing on March 1, 2006. Prior to this investment,
TrackPower held a 25% ownership interest in American Racing and Southern Tier
and Nevada Gold NY, Inc. (a wholly owned subsidiary of Nevada Gold & Casinos,
Inc. AMEX:UWN) held the remaining 25% and 50%, respectively. American Racing was
formed to develop Tioga Downs Raceway, located in Nichols, New York and to
pursue the acquisition of Vernon Downs Raceway, located in Vernon, New York,
from Mid-State Raceway, Inc. an entity currently in Chapter 11 bankruptcy. In
conjunction with this investment, an affiliate of Oneida provided a commitment
to fund $15 million in a subordinated secured credit facility to American
Racing. The closing of this credit facility is subject to certain conditions
precedent and the commitment will terminate if the financing is not consummated
by June 1, 2006.

As a result of Oneida purchasing a 20% membership interest in American Racing,
the membership interests of TrackPower and Southern Tier each declined from 25%
to 20% and the membership interest of Nevada Gold NY, Inc. dropped from 50% to
40%. In order to compensate TrackPower and Southern Tier for consulting services
provided to American Racing, TrackPower and Southern Tier will each receive a
consulting fee from Nevada Gold equal to 7.5% of the base management fee paid
from American Racing to Nevada Gold.
